GAANAAA Posted November 30, 2015 Share Posted November 30, 2015 Dear Seniors, I have rather unusual case and I need your urgent help for this one, I've recently got my invite and about to make an 189 visa application. I'm planning to front-load everything this time over. I have got everything ready except for the medical check,. Actually, I have done the medical check in 2014. ( for my previously applied visa which was unsuccessful) Unfortunately, 12 months period is over and I guess I have to do it again for this visa application again, I have listed my child as a "non-migrating dependent" on my visa application. ( in the previous application as well) My question is the medical exam validity period for a "non-migrating dependent" is 12 months? wrussell Posted November 30, 2015 Share Posted November 30, 2015 My question is the medical exam validity period for a "non-migrating dependent" is 12 months? Yes. Better luck this time. Case officers do not as a rule publish all their reasons for a visa refusal, only those relied upon. Some people are quite put out when they deal with a reason for refusal and find themselves refused again for a different reason.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
